In my 81 years, 3 states stand out in vote fraud.
#1 is IL; followed by NJ and LA.
In IL both the “Republican West Side Bloc” and the “Democrat Machine” engage in vote fraud.
Most vote fraud is in local elections for several reasons.
1) The voter turnout is low. The number of ballots needed to ensure victory is low. Even in the Southside ward where both the Rainbow and machine candidates for alderwoman committed massive vote fraud, the sheer number of ballots is small.
2) Most winners are decided in primaries, not in final elections as most areas are 1 party areas.
3) The news media are most often in bed (often literally) with the politicians and will not bring attention to the fraud.

The last election I worked as a Poll Watcher was in Houston. Early voting at the West Gray polling place.
Voter ID was required.
The scam: Activist A is signing in voters at the front desk. Activist B, who is known to A, enters and flashes an ID claiming to be Joe Blow. A allows B to sign the Voter Roll and vote as Joe Blow.
I stood behind A to read each ID. The democrat Election Judge said I could not do this because I was “intimidating “ voters.
I realized later that I should have left the polling place and called the Sec of State because the democrat Judge was preventing me from checking IDs.
This is only one of many methods of vote fraud.
